Address

Address
HYC8LvPL9W6qFLe69URncfcbSGxZCmgw1w
Balance
0 HTML
Total Received
422.00630467 HTML
Total Sent
422.00630467 HTML
Transaction Count
2
HYC8LvPL9W6qFLe69URncfcbSGxZCmgw1w 422.00630467 HTML
Fee 0.00090076 HTML
HYC8LvPL9W6qFLe69URncfcbSGxZCmgw1w 422.00630467 HTML
Fee 0.00090073 HTML